About Brucejack

Our Brucejack Gold Mine, a high-grade underground mine in beautiful northern British Columbia, is located approximately 65 kilometres north of Stewart. Brucejack is a fly-in/fly-out operation with pick-up points across Western Canada, making it easy for people from different places to join us. We work closely with local First Nations communities including the Nisga’a, Tahltan, Gitanyow, and Gitxsan, to build respectful partnerships and celebrate our shared community.

As a member of the Brucejack family, we put your health, comfort, and safety first. You’ll stay in private rooms with individual washrooms, enjoy balanced meals prepared by our exceptional culinary team, and have access to a 24-hour snack and sandwich bar. We also have plenty of ways for you to relax and stay active, with a gym, fitness classes, a golf simulator, and seasonal activities like snowshoeing and hiking. For creative downtime, our music room is a fully equipped space where you can play or listen to music. Our Brucejack Recreation Committee, run by employees on a volunteer basis, organizes activities and events to make camp life fun and bring people together. The committee also plans holiday decorations, charity raffles, and outdoor events, helping create a warm and friendly community.

Your Impact

As an Advisor, Inventory Control at Newmont, you will ensure our inventory meets operational needs while maintaining accuracy, compliance, and efficiency. Your work will directly support site reliability and Newmont’s focus on working capital and inventory optimization.

As Part of Our Team, You Will
  • Monitor and manage site inventory levels to ensure alignment with forecasted needs
  • Identify slow-moving inventory and implement strategies to minimize waste
  • Ensure compliance with inventory control procedures and cycle count requirements
  • Analyze inventory data to identify root causes of inaccuracies and recommend improvements
  • Support process improvement initiatives for inventory control and material handling
  • Collaborate with procurement, warehousing, and operations teams to align inventory with business goals
Prerequisites for Your Success in This Role
  • Minimum of 5 years’ experience in inventory control and/or successfully executed Senior Warehouse positions
  • Bachelor’s degree in Supply Chain Management, Business Administration, Logistics, or related field (or equivalent experience)
  • Certification in CPIM, CSCP, or similar inventory management certifications is an asset
  • Experience with ERP systems (SAP preferred) for inventory tracking and reporting
  • Knowledge of end-to-end supply chain processes, ideally in mining or heavy industry
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and communication skills
Your Work Environment
  • Location: Site-based with a regular rotation
  • Work Schedule:2 weeks on- 2 weeks off
  • Conditions: Exposure to warehouse and industrial settings, requiring PPE compliance
